If you suffer from acid reflux, you know how uncomfortable and frustrating it can be. While there are medications available to help manage the symptoms, many people prefer to explore natural remedies first. Here are five effective natural acid reflux remedies to try at home.

1. Apple Cider Vinegar: Despite its acidic nature, apple cider vinegar can actually help neutralize stomach acid and improve digestion. Mix one to two tablespoons of apple cider vinegar with a glass of water and drink it before meals to help prevent acid reflux.

2. Ginger: Ginger has been used for centuries as a natural remedy for digestive issues, including acid reflux. You can chew on a small piece of fresh ginger, drink ginger tea, or take ginger supplements to help alleviate symptoms.

3. Aloe Vera Juice: Aloe vera is known for its soothing properties, and drinking aloe vera juice can help reduce inflammation in the esophagus and stomach. Look for pure aloe vera juice without added sugars or flavors for the best results.

4. Slippery Elm: Slippery elm is a natural herb that can help coat and soothe the lining of the esophagus and stomach. You can take slippery elm supplements or drink slippery elm tea to help relieve acid reflux symptoms.

5. Baking Soda: Baking soda is a natural antacid that can help neutralize stomach acid. Mix a teaspoon of baking soda with a glass of water and drink it to help alleviate heartburn and acid reflux.

While these natural remedies can be effective for many people, it’s important to remember that everyone’s body is different. It’s always a good idea to cons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new treatment, especially if you have pre-existing health conditions or are taking medications.
